Latest Patents

Cezanne holds a patent for a novel "Process for pretreatment of plastic surfaces for metallization." This invention involves an innovative method for coating plastic surfaces, especially those made of acrylonitrile/butadiene/styrene (ABS) copolymers. The process employs an etch solution composed of two distinct ionic liquids, enhancing the metal coating's adherence to the plastic substrate.
